Lt-Col Paul-Henri Damiba vows to uphold the constitution
Burkina Faso's army chief who seized power in a coup, has been sworn in as interim president.
Lt-Col Paul-Henri Damiba was sworn in as interim president in a small ceremony in the Burkina Faso capital, Ouagadougou.
We meet the young Kenyan activist who has been speaking out for disability and gender rights since her schooldays.
And German vaccine manufacturer BioNTech has unveiled plans to set up facilities in Africa to help boost the production of Covid-19 vaccines and medicines on the continent.
